Sanitary Pad Distribution and Menstrual Cycle Stigma

We are actively working towards removing the stigma surrounding menstruation in rural areas. Through our initiatives, we distribute sanitary pads and conduct awareness sessions to educate women about safe practices and proper menstrual hygiene.

 

By promoting open discussions and providing access to sanitary products, we aim to empower women and ensure their well-being. Together, we can create a more inclusive and healthier community.

At Hope Welfare Trust, we believe in holistic approaches to healthcare, focusing not only on physical well-being but also on addressing social stigmas and promoting education
